bawl to cry loudly or strongly; wail.
bluster to blow in a strong and noisy way.
content1 (usually plural) whatever is held or contained in something.
copper a reddish brown metal that is one of the chemical elements. Copper is used to make pipes, because it does not easily rust. It is used to make wires, because it is an excellent conductor of electricity. It can be combined with other metals to make alloys such as brass and bronze.
district an area of a country, city, or other place used for a particular purpose.
equality the condition of being the same in value, measure, or amount.
fleece the wool of an animal, usually a sheep.
froth any collection of bubbles formed on a liquid.
ledge a narrow part like a shelf that comes out of a wall.
remedy something used to take away pain or heal a disease.
resign to give up a job or other duty.
strip2 a long, narrow piece or area of mostly uniform width.
thrash to give a beating to; whip.
transformation a major change in the form, shape, character, or nature of something or someone.
wail to make a long, loud cry out of sadness or pain.
